There was no way I couldn’t make a Chicken quilt with my Backyard Blooms fabric…it was meant to be made into chickens!
I made the small throw size of this pattern, which means I had to choose 8 fat quarters and took 1 hour (or more) just trying to narrow down which fabrics to use. They would all be so good in this pattern.
My favorite block is this gal, in all her navy blue floral glory:
The reds, yellows, and tan solids are all Artisan Cottons by Windham Fabrics. I’m not sure of the color names but the SKU’s are 40171-29, 40171-53, and 40171-62 in case you want to track them down.
Bella solids in Mustard, Cherry, and Paper Bag are also close matches.
Kaitlyn quilted this with a chicken wire/honeycomb design like my other Chicken quilts.
I just can’t quit the chicken wire quilting!
I had this quilt hanging in my dining room for a few weeks so it wouldn’t get wrinkly before I could take photos of it.
We were eating dinner one night and my 9 year old said “Mom…it’s kind of weird to have that quilt in here while we’re eating chicken”.
After that it was never the same, and I had to take it down LOL.
